## Description

The Ethernet to Parallel Network Print Server converts a standard parallel printer into a network printer over a 10/100Mbps network. It enables printing among multiple network-connected computers, maximizing printer functionality with support for 10 and 100Mbps speeds. Place the printer at a suitable shared location for access by multiple users. This compact print server connects directly to the printer's Centronics port. Configure and add the printer to the network using the web interface from any operating system or the Windows-based installation wizard. The print server also supports IPX, TCP/IP (LPR, IPP, RAW 9100), NetBEUI, AppleTalk, SNMP v1 and 2, SMB.

### ⭐⭐⭐⭐⭐ Works great as long as you have a basic understanding of networking
*by A***T on 10 October 2024*

This adapter was able to turn our Zebra ZP450 UPS Label printers into network printers and we couldn't be happier with the results. Since Zebra does not even have a factory option for a network card on the 450, we are limited to USB, Parallel, or Serial. When you have an entire warehouse full of computers all trying to ship material, the absence of the 450's networking really start to show. Of course, you can connect the printer to one computer over USB and then share it out over Windows, but what happens when that computer is offline? What about when it gets shutdown accidentally? Or even when it's time to replace it? This adapter eliminates all of those concerns. The first step is just to power on the adapter (not connected to the printer) and connect an ethernet cable from it to your computer. On Windows, go to control panel and change your ethernet adapter's IPv4 address to 192.168.0.15 and subnet 255.255.255.0. Navigate to 192.168.0.10 in your web browser and the adapter/print server should show up right away. From within here, you can change the IP Address, DNS name, and other settings. I would recommend changing everything else besides the IP, and then doing that last. Once you have it all set, connect the adapter to your printer, power it back on, and try to connect to it over the network. If you're successful, the only step left is to install the printer like any network printer except for the changing the protocol to LPR. StarTech has some fantastic documentation on all of this, so make sure that check that out too.
